Slim the review

The artist Slim released her album “Slim 0097” in 1997 by the label Emit. Slim is a unique, inspiring musician who brings originality in to her music. The singer performs a number of different genres, which is influenced by a multiple of sounds such as Jungle, R & B, Soul, Jazz and Pop. The female singer has a soft vocal tone to her music which attracts our attention, also giving a dramatic feel when there are other instruments accompanying her music. Her wide range of instruments such as piano, drums and guitar give a sophisticated feel to the melody which explores a cultural instrumental sound.

Her music is expressive making sure that she has used the same amount of vocal and instruments incorporated in to her melodies. She has also based her musical sound on an African feel to the music, which gives an outstanding style.

Slim is one of the must have albums as she has created sophisticated style in her music which makes her album suitable for people who want easy listening melody’s. She explores different genres in her music which some sound tracks are up tempo, but also could be used as background music as the songs in the album flow together easily.
